/* CSS Document */

div, dl, ol, ul, dd {margin:0px;}

html { height: 100% }

BODY {

   font: 0.75em "Trebuchet MS", "Lucida Grande", "Lucida Console", Geneva, Verdana, Arial, Helvetica, sans-serif;
   color:#000;
   margin: 0px;
   line-height: 160%;
   padding: 0px;
   height: 100%;

   

	}



p {
    color:#000;
    margin-top:0;
    font-family: "Trebuchet MS", "Lucida Grande", "Lucida Console", Geneva, Verdana, Arial, Helvetica, sans-serif;

	}




.top {

	margin-top: 10px;
    width: 730px;
	margin-right: auto; 
	margin-left: auto;
	background-color:#FFF;
	padding: 10px;
	z-index: 4;

	

}

td {background: #f7f7f7 url(img/tdbg.jpg) repeat-x; padding: 10px;}

#formula td{background: none; padding: 0px;}

.menyholder {

   width: 730px;
   background-color: #000;
}

.menyline {

	height:12px;
    background-color: #1A6810;
    z-index:4;
    width:730px;
    margin-top:-5px;
    position:absolute;
    margin-right: auto; margin-left: auto;
    padding: 0

}

.contentholder {

    width:750px;
    margin-top:10px;
    margin-right: auto; 
    margin-left: auto;
    margin-bottom:0px;
	
}

.sidfot {

   font:0.75em "Lucida Grande", "Lucida Console", Geneva, Verdana, Arial, Helvetica, sans-serif;
   background-color: #f7f7f7;
   background-image:none;

}

.box3 td {background: #f7f7f7 repeat-x; padding:0px}

.box1 {

    width: 190px; 
    padding: 10px; 
    float: left; 
    background-color: #fff; 

}

.box2 {

   width: 510px; 
   height: auto; 
   padding: 10px; 
   float: right; 
   margin-left: 10px; 
   background-color: #fff; 

}


.box3 {

    width: 730px; 
	padding: 10px;  
	float: right; 
	background-color: #fff; 
	margin-top:10px;
	
	}

.size {

    width: auto; 
	height: 100%; 
	padding: 5px;  
	margin-left: 10px; 
	background-color: #fff; 
	
	}



.content {

	height:435px;
    z-index:1;
    width:748px;
    margin-top:0px;
    padding:10px;
    margin-right: auto; 
    margin-left: auto;	

}



a:link{

	color:#580801;
	font-weight:bold;
	text-decoration:none;
	border-bottom:1px dotted #666;
	line-height:150%;
	
	}

a:visited {

	color:#580801;
	font-weight:bold;
	text-decoration:none;
	border-bottom:1px dotted #666;
	
	}
a:focus,
a:hover {

	color:#580801;
	border-color:#580801;
	border-bottom-style:solid;
	
	}
a.imglink:link img,
a.imglink:visited img{
    width: 150px;
	height: 205px;
	padding:0;
	margin:0;
	border-bottom:#fff 3px solid;
	border-top: #fff 3px solid;
	border-right: #fff 3px solid;
	border-left: #fff 3px solid;
	 }
a.imglink:hover img{
    width: 150px;
	height: 205px;
	padding:0;
	margin:0;
	border-bottom:#000 3px solid;
	border-top: #000 3px solid;
	border-right: #000 3px solid;
	border-left: #000 3px solid;
}

a.imglink {border: none;}


Input { 

   font-family: "Trebuchet MS", "Lucida Grande", "Lucida Console", Geneva, Verdana, Arial, Helvetica, sans-serif;
   color: #000000; 
   border:#000000 1px solid;
   
   }
   
.Textarea { 

    font:1em "Trebuchet MS", "Lucida Grande", "Lucida Console", Geneva, Verdana, Arial, Helvetica, sans-serif;
	color: #000000; 
	border:#000000 1px solid;
	
	}
	
.button { 
    
	font-family:  "Trebuchet MS", "Lucida Grande", "Lucida Console", Geneva, Verdana, Arial, Helvetica, sans-serif;; 
	color: #fff; 
	border:#000000 1px solid; 
	background: #333 url(img/menubg2.gif) repeat-x;
	
	}

H1 { 
   
   font-family: "Trebuchet MS", Arial, Helvetica, sans-serif; 
   font-weight:normal; 
   color: #85063F; 
   font-size: 2em; 
   margin-bottom: 5px; 
   
   }

H2 { 
   
   font-family: "Trebuchet MS", Arial, Helvetica, sans-serif; 
   font-weight:bold; color: #85063F; 
   font-size: 1.7em; 
   margin-bottom: 5px; 
   margin-top:2px; 
   
   }

H3 { 

   font-family: "Trebuchet MS", Arial, Helvetica, sans-serif; 
   font-weight:normal; 
   color: #000; 
   font-size: 1.4em; 
   margin-bottom: 5px; 
   margin-top:2px; 
   
   }

H4 { 

   font-family: "Trebuchet MS", Arial, Helvetica, sans-serif; 
   font-weight:normal; 
   color: #000; 
   font-size: 1.25em; 
   margin-bottom: 5px; 
   margin-top:2px; 
   
   
   }

H5 {
 
   font-family: "Trebuchet MS", Arial, Helvetica, sans-serif; 
   font-weight:normal; 
   color: #85063F; 
   font-size: 1.2em; 
   margin-bottom: 5px; 
   
}



H6 { 

   font-family: "Trebuchet MS", Arial, Helvetica, sans-serif; 
   font-weight:normal; 
   color: #85063F; 
   font-size: 1.0em; 
   margin-bottom: 5px; 
   
   }



#meny{  

    font-family: "Trebuchet MS", Arial, Geneva, Verdana, Helvetica, sans-serif; 
	padding:5px; 
	margin-right: 0px; 
	margin-left: 0px; 
	margin-top:0px; 
	background: #000 url(img/menubg.gif) repeat-x;
	
	}

#meny b{ 
     
	 display: inline; 
	 list-style-type: none; 
	 font-weight:bold; 
	 padding-right:40px; 
	 padding-left: 40px;
	 
	 }

#meny a{ 
    
	font-size: 1em; 
	text-decoration: none; 
	vertical-align:middle; 
	line-height:100%
	
	}


#meny a:link{ 
    
	color: #fff; 
	font-weight:bold; 
	padding-top: 5px; 
	padding-bottom: 5px; 
	padding-right: 5px; 
	padding-left: 5px; 
	text-decoration:none;
	border-bottom:0px; 
	
	}

#meny a:visited{ 
    
	color: #fff; 
	font-weight:bold; 
	padding-top: 5px; 
	padding-bottom: 5px; 
	padding-right: 5px; 
	padding-left: 5px; 
	text-decoration:none;  
	border-bottom:0px;
	
	}

#meny a:hover{ 

   color: #000; 
   font-weight:bold; 
   background: #fff; 
   padding-top: 5px; 
   padding-bottom: 5px; 
   padding-right: 5px; 
   padding-left: 5px; 
   text-decoration:none;  
   border-bottom:0px;
   
   }

#meny a:active{

   color: #000; 
   font-weight:bold; 
   background: #e3e3e3; 
   padding-top: 5px; 
   padding-bottom: 5px; 
   padding-right:5px; 
   padding-left: 5px; 
   text-decoration:none; 
   border-bottom:0px;

}

#meny a#current {

    color: #000; 
	font-weight:bold; 
	background: #fff; 
	padding-top: 5px; 
	padding-bottom: 5px; 
	padding-right:5px; 
	padding-left: 5px; 
	text-decoration:none; 
	border-bottom:0px;
	
	}
	
.img { 
    
	color: #fff; 
	font-weight:bold; 
	padding-top: 0px; 
	padding-bottom: 0px; 
	padding-right: 0px; 
	padding-left: 0px; 
	text-decoration:none;
	border-bottom:0px; 
	
	}
